About The Role

Location: Onsite, 4 days - Kohler, WI Term: May 2027 through August 2027 Early Talent at Kohler Kohler’s Early Talent internship programs are designed to provide meaningful, hands‑on experience that drives real business impact. Over the course of a 10–12 week internship, interns are immersed in the business—contributing to real projects, building practical skills, and gaining valuable exposure to our teams. They are supported through intentional learning, mentorship, and a strong sense of community. These experiences are designed to build a strong pipeline of talent for future full-time opportunities, including Leadership Development Programs and direct hire roles. Program Overview This is an invitation to collaborate and contribute to an environment that’s grounded in bold, meaningful innovation. As an Intern within our Accelerated Engineering Development Program, you’ll serve as a critical member to Kohler’s product development teams, designing leading-edge products or technologies that completely transform experiences we know today. What You’ll Do Demonstrate Engineering Excellence: Utilize your understanding of engineering fundamentals and structured problem-solving to deliver high-quality technical designs. Collaborate closely with fellow engineers to gather feedback and ensure the highest standards for your work. Drive Cross-Functional Collaboration: Work alongside teams in Marketing, Purchasing, Quality, Manufacturing, Program Management, and Industrial Design. Tackle tough challenges by leveraging diverse perspectives and recommend actionable next steps that drive consensus and alignment with business leadership. Champion Continuous Improvement: Assess product designs for environmental sustainability and suggest enhancements. Engage directly with customers or subject matter experts to better understand installation processes and identify opportunities to elevate quality. Orchestrate Project Details: Apply your attention to detail to organize and coordinate technical activities, including test requests, bills of materials, engineering schedules, and other essential elements to support new product launches.
